What is the purpose of the brochure created by the NAIC for life insurance buyers?

The brochure created by the NAIC (National Association of Insurance Commissioners) is specifically designed to assist prospective buyers of life insurance. It aims to educate consumers about important aspects of life insurance, including the types of policies available, key terms and concepts, and what factors to consider when purchasing a policy. By providing this information, the brochure serves as a valuable tool for individuals who may be unfamiliar with life insurance and are looking to make informed decisions that best suit their needs.

In addition to consumer education, the materials help demystify the complexities of life insurance, empowering buyers with knowledge to ask the right questions and understand their options. This effectively enhances consumer confidence and understanding in the life insurance market. Thus, the primary focus is on aiding those who are considering a life insurance policy, which highlights the brochure's vital role in the buying process.
